Latest Patents
One of Edwards' latest inventions is titled "Apparatus, system, and method for transactional peer recovery in a data sharing clustering computer system." This innovation provides a comprehensive approach for cluster-wide peer recovery in the event of a computer failure. The method involves detecting a failure in the first computer and utilizing a registered recovery module, which in one embodiment is a peer computer. The recovery module is capable of retrieving a privately held undo log, backing out any in-flight transaction updates, and liberating data resources locked by the failed computer.
Another notable patent by Edwards is the "Apparatus, system, and method for preserving cluster level serialization during file server serialization reinitialization." This invention addresses the challenge of maintaining cluster level serialization during the reinitialization of a local file server. The apparatus consists of a permission request module, a cluster negotiation module, and a completion notification module. These components work collaboratively to ensure that serialization negotiation continues seamlessly among remote file servers, thereby protecting the integrity of shared data resources throughout the reinitialization process.
